Introduction

Considering a telemedicine weight loss program is a smart decision for those seeking a convenient and effective way to manage their weight from the comfort of their own home. However, before jumping into the program, there are several key factors to consider. This article outlines these essential considerations, ensuring that you make a well-informed decision.

Credibility of the Program

Evaluating the credibility of a telemedicine weight loss program is crucial to your success and satisfaction. Look for programs that are well-established and have a proven track record of success. Reputable telemedicine weight loss providers will have strong testimonials, case studies, and customer reviews. Additionally, ensuring that the program is accredited by recognized organizations can provide further reassurance.

Credentials and Qualifications of Medical Professionals

The qualifications and expertise of the medical professionals involved in the telemedicine weight loss program are vital. Look for medical professionals who are licensed in their respective fields and have experience in weight management and telemedicine. Certified dietitians, nutritionists, and exercise physiologists can provide valuable guidance and support. Interviews or detailed profiles of the professionals can help you gauge their suitability for your specific needs.

Level of Personalized Care

A personalized approach is key to any successful weight loss program. A good telemedicine weight loss program will offer tailored plans based on individual health needs, dietary restrictions, and lifestyle preferences. Personalized care may include:

Initial consultations to assess your health and goals Regular check-ins and progress tracking Customized meal plans and exercise routines Continuous support and motivation

Without personalized care, you may find it challenging to stick to the program and achieve your weight loss goals.

Comfort and Familiarity with Technology

As telemedicine relies heavily on virtual consultations and follow-ups, it is essential to evaluate your own comfort and familiarity with technology. Ensure that you have access to a reliable internet connection, a functional device (such as a computer, tablet, or smartphone), and the necessary software or apps for videoconferencing. If needed, take some time to familiarize yourself with the technology and any new tools or platforms that the program may use.
